         William Shakespeare was born on April 26, 1564. The date isn’t positively correct, but in his birth town, Stratford-upon-Avon, there is a baptismal register at the Holy Trinity parish church that shows the following entry for April 26, 1564: Gulielmus filius Johannes Shakespeare. In those days babies were baptized three days after birth. The date of Shakespeare’s birth isn’t known but is now accepted as April 26, 1564. William was into a powerful and important Catholic family. The Shakespeare family, in their society, were well looked upon. Shakespeare grew up in a good family.
         William’s parents were important people. John was a wealthy business man while Mary, his mother, was from a wealthy family. John was elected head of various offices such as Chamberlain of Stratford in 1561, Alderman in 1565 and Mayor in 1568. Mary just lived a happy life in their home on Henley Street. Prior to having Shakespeare they did have two little girls, Joan and Margaret. They died of the fatal Bubonic Plague. Post to having William they had Gilbert Shakespeare, William’s little brother.
       William Shakespeare started his education at the early age of six seven. “He likely attended King Edward IV Grammar School in Stratford-upon-Avon from the age of 7 in 1571 and left school and formal education when he was fourteen in 1578.(1)’ It was here that he first learned some of his, now famous, English and writing skills. William had some lessons in English, but the main language of his time was Latin. William Shakespeare was withdrawn from education in 1577 at the age of fourteen due to his father's financial problems. He never received a higher form of education. He had seven years of formal school under his belt and he stepped out into the world. He likely helped learned how to be a Glover and Wittawer. He probably also worked some in money lending. Shakespeare worked a lot. As he grew older he began to travel and visit playhouses.
